This is an italic serif with moderately contrasted strokes and crisp, bracketed serifs. The letterforms show a steady rightward slant with smooth, calligraphic modulation, especially in the joins and terminals, creating an even, readable rhythm. Capitals are proportioned with restrained elegance, while the lowercase features compact counters and gently tapered endings that keep the texture tight without feeling heavy. Figures are oldstyle in feel, with varying heights and lively curves that harmonize with the italic text.

It works well for book and long-form editorial settings where an italic needs to carry emphasis while remaining comfortable at text sizes. The font is also a strong choice for magazine typography, pull quotes, introductions, and other secondary text that benefits from a classic, cultivated italic tone. Its oldstyle-leaning numerals make it suitable for running text with dates and figures.

The overall tone is classic and literary, with a composed, traditional voice suited to refined typography. Its italic energy reads as expressive rather than flamboyant, suggesting established editorial and academic contexts. The design feels formal and trustworthy, with enough warmth to avoid stiffness.

The design appears intended as a conventional text italic with a traditional serif foundation, balancing readability with a calligraphic liveliness. It aims to provide a dependable companion style for emphasis in text, offering a refined, book-oriented texture and a cohesive set of numerals aligned with the italic rhythm.

The italic construction is consistent across uppercase, lowercase, and numerals, with clearly differentiated shapes and a balanced spacing color. Terminals tend to be slightly sheared and tapered, contributing to a smooth line flow in continuous reading. The slant and contrast together create a poised, slightly dramatic emphasis when used in longer phrases.
